Abstract
The luminance variance according to the display load was found to be mainly due to a distortion of the sustain waveform. In particular, the distortion of the rising slope of the sustain waveform according to the display load was shown to affect the sustain discharge characteristics, thereby varying the luminance of the ac-PDP. Therefore, the luminance variation relative to the display load was significantly compensated by proper control of the rising slope of the sustain waveform according to the display load. Crown
